Circuit Breakers: The Guardians of Your Circuits

These are the unsung heroes. Circuit breakers are like tiny bodyguards for your electrical circuits. Their job is to protect individual circuits from overloads and short circuits. If a circuit is drawing too much power (like when you plug in ten hair dryers at once) or there’s a short, the breaker trips, cutting off the power and preventing a potentially dangerous situation like a fire. They are resettable safety devices designed to protect your home. Instead of blowing like a fuse, they trip and can be reset.

Main Breaker: The Master Switch

The main breaker is the big kahuna. It’s essentially the master switch that controls all the power to the entire electrical panel. If you ever need to shut off all the electricity to your home, this is the breaker you’re looking for. It’s usually located at the top of the panel, and its amperage rating indicates the total amount of electricity the panel can handle. It should be clearly labeled as MAIN.

Grounding System: Your Electrical Safety Net

The grounding system is a critical safety feature that often gets overlooked. It provides a safe path for stray electricity to flow back to the earth, preventing electrical shocks. A properly installed and maintained grounding system is essential for protecting you and your family. It’s like having an electrical escape route.

Panel Type: Not All Breaker Boxes Are Created Equal

There are different types of electrical panels out there, and each has its own price point. For example:

  • Main Lug Only (MLO) panels are generally used as subpanels and are often less expensive.

  • Main Breaker panels, with a built-in main shutoff switch, might cost a bit more.

Your electrician can help you determine the best type of panel for your specific setup.

Permits: Permission Granted (Hopefully!)

Before any work begins, your electrician will need to pull the necessary permits from your local government. This is basically asking for permission to play with the big electrical toys.

  • Why is it important? Permits ensure that the work meets local safety standards. It’s also a legal requirement! Don’t skip this step—it could save you a headache (and some fines) later.

Panel Removal (Old Panel): Out with the Old!

Now for the exciting part (well, maybe not for you, but it is for the electrician)! The old panel needs to be safely disconnected and removed.

  • How does it work? The electrician will first shut off the main power supply to the house. They’ll then carefully disconnect all the wires from the old panel and remove the entire unit. It’s like major surgery for your electrical system.

Installation Labor: Where Your Money Goes

The labor costs are what you pay the electrician for their expertise and hard work.

  • What’s included? This typically covers the cost of running new wiring, securely mounting the new panel, making all the necessary electrical connections, and ensuring everything is grounded properly.
  • What about additional work? Always confirm what’s included in the quote before giving a greenlight.

Wiring Upgrades: When Wires Get a Makeover

Sometimes, the existing wiring might be old, damaged, or simply not up to par with the new panel’s capacity. In this case, wiring upgrades are needed.

  • How does it work? The electrician may need to replace sections of old wiring with new, code-compliant wires. This ensures that the entire system can handle the increased electrical load. If your home is older, this is a must do!

Circuit Identification & Labeling: The Name Game

Once the new panel is in, each circuit needs to be carefully mapped to a breaker and labeled.

  • Why is this important? Proper labeling is crucial for safety and troubleshooting. You’ll know exactly which breaker to flip if you need to turn off power to a specific circuit (like when you’re changing a light fixture or fixing a faulty outlet). Plus, it helps avoid the dreaded “mystery breaker” situation!

Testing & Certification: The Final Exam

After everything is connected and labeled, the electrician will thoroughly test the new panel to ensure it’s functioning correctly and safely.

  • What does it involve? This includes checking voltage levels, testing the breakers, and verifying the grounding system. If everything passes with flying colors, the electrician will provide you with a certificate of compliance, which is basically a “report card” saying that your new electrical panel is safe and up to code.

When is it REALLY an Emergency?

Not every flickering light warrants a frantic call at 2 AM (though we’ve all been there, right?). But here’s a quick rundown of situations where you absolutely, positively need to call for emergency electrical services, like, yesterday:

  • Sparking Panels: If your electrical panel is putting on its own private fireworks show (and not the good kind), shut off the main breaker if it is safe to do so! and call immediately. Sparks indicate a short circuit or loose connection, which can lead to a fire faster than you can say “crispy circuit.”

  • Burning Smells: That acrid, metallic smell of burning plastic coming from your electrical panel? Yeah, that’s not the aroma of success. That’s an emergency, that means something is overheating inside the panel and it could cause a fire.

  • Power Outages with a Twist: A widespread power outage is usually the utility company’s problem. But if your entire home is dark, and your neighbors are all lit up like Christmas trees, that’s a strong indicator, that there is a problem in your electrical panel. Investigate the issue and contact a professional immediately!

What factors influence the overall price of an electrical panel upgrade?

Electrical panel upgrades involve several factors affecting the final cost. The size of the new panel determines a significant portion of the price. Larger homes often require panels with higher amperage, increasing expenses. Labor costs also play a crucial role, varying based on the electrician’s hourly rate. The complexity of the wiring affects the time and effort involved, influencing labor costs. Permits are generally required for electrical work, adding to the overall project cost. Additional work, like wiring upgrades or new circuits, increases the total price as well.

What are the typical expenses beyond the electrical panel itself?

Electrical panel replacements include expenses beyond the panel unit. Wiring upgrades might become necessary to meet current codes. The installation of new circuit breakers also adds to the expenses. Wall repairs are frequently needed after replacing the panel, leading to additional costs. Inspection fees from local authorities need consideration in your budget. Disposal fees for old materials can also contribute to the overall expenses.

How does the amperage of an electrical panel affect its cost?

The amperage of an electrical panel directly correlates with its price. Higher amperage panels are more expensive due to their increased capacity. 200-amp panels generally cost more than 100-amp panels. Additional materials are necessary for higher amperage panels. Specialized breakers designed for high amperage systems increase costs. Installation might need heavier gauge wiring, increasing material expenses.

What are the cost differences between different types of electrical panels?

Electrical panel types vary significantly in cost. Standard breaker panels usually cost less than other options. Smart panels with digital interfaces have a higher price point. Subpanels, used for adding circuits, usually have a lower cost. GFCI breaker panels, offering enhanced safety features, can be more expensive. Installation complexities for advanced panels contribute to higher overall costs.
